Part 5: Under the Ground

World 5 is cave themed, and it's quite lenghty, but not as lenghty as W4 or the following worlds

w5-1: hey there charlie - The starter has 2 exits, oh boi, this level is quite simple, it's orange/red like a dorito, and it's also short. The level itself is alright, it's not the most complex level design out there but this is a 2010 hack, in the end it's alright
w5-2: Pressure Point - A speedy level based off how many coins you have, it's kinda difficult since you need to move in tight corridors with hazards and bullets, and i don't know what's the top speed in this level, i didn't feel any difference from 30 to 40 coins so i guess that's the limit?
w5-3: AFTER THAT SHELL - This level can be cheesed, i should know, i kinda did. The idea is that you need to push the shell and not kick it like i was doing, that way you can chase the shell without despawning, you can also get rid of some of the obstacles in the first section very easy. The second section is stupid, and that has to do with off-screen enemies, and specially, silent bullets. This hack had ASM in it, so why they didn't do a patch that put the bullet sound? gee.
w5-4: Color Crave Cave - Completely white cave, at first i thought this would involve a p-switch to color the stage for a short time but no, it's just a level with no color, and that's fine honestly, this level is simple and the last puzzle isn't too bad
w5-Fortress: Panic In The Outhouse - This entire fortress is about bullets, it's a neat fortress, even if some setups are not in the best spot.
w5-5: The Idiot's Ice - This level is very bland, it's plain with just enemies and nothing interesting going on, even the star section felt unnecessary, so yeah, not a bad level, just a very basic one
w5-House: Night of the Living Charlie - This level starts with a charlie falling in lava, that's it, now the level throws you 20+ charlies with different graphics, a nice change for sure. Level itself is very simple and plain, the boss was nice, credit where credit is due
w5-Castle: The Castle That Goes Up And Down - This castle is tedious, not because is hard, but because it's buld to be slow and make the player wait for the switches, and that's it, it's slow and boring until you get the chance to run in hallways and then wait AGAIN. The concept is good but the limited space and waiting kills it for me. The boss is good at least, except that it doesn't gives you power-ups so the fight is more risky

And that's world 5, not a bad world, but not that good either, it's mixed
